Kim and Knaac’s manga styled trilogy – Sunwell Triology is set in the World of Warcraft scenario, a popular multiplayer online game…Kalec, the blue dragon, is investigating a surge of magic that cannot be explained. It may be the exploding Sunwell pool of energy that was the result of Dar’Khan, a dark elf that made an attempt to steal the powers. In an elf battle Kalec found himself trapped in the body of a human. He now finds himself befriended by Anveena, a young girl who has lost her parents and her home as a result of an attack meant for the dragon. Dar’Kahn kidnaps Anveena because she has the key to the Sunwell mystery, but Kalec and his gang are on their way to recover her. In their journey they come across Lor’themar the elf and his men who are going to help with the rescue.
This leads to a huge battle with a lot of bantering and posturing. This is the first offense for Dar’Khan …his taunting voice awakens Anveena to the horrific view of the wasted lands of Quel’Thalas. Dar’Khan welcomes Tyri to his home, but she wonders why he has done so. He tells her that it was once her home too.
In the meantime Tyri follows Raac, carrying Jorad and Kalec towards the same realm. Raac seems to know where Anveena is. In fact, the characters spend some time discussing why Dar’khan, who is thought to be dead, stole Anveena but do not steel Raac.
Kalec thinks about Anveena’s parents and how odd they were, beginning to think perhaps things weren’t as they seemed and they weren’t what they appeared to be. During their flight something else finds its way into the wasted realm, which an Undead discovers, completely destroying the monster.
Some are watching Dar’Khan High Elf race survivors who are working hard to keep their land from any further corruption from the Scourge and others. A band of spell casters and warriors lead by Lor’themar Moonsword, who knows Dar’Khan. Moonsword wonders what evil is intended for the human. While some of Moonsword’s buddies try to free Anveena, Dar’Khan calls up the dead souls from beneath the earth only to have the slain.
Anveena manages to escape only to be alone in the bleak land rocked by violent storms and unnatural weather all around. In an effort to be less noticeable Tyri changes form. The stumble across an old elven settlement that’s been attacked by the undead, who seize Tyri. Jorad slices off the leechlike undead’s head, after being the first to reach Tyri. They then come across Lor’themar survivors, who let them know about Dar’Khan and Anveena
Anveena finds herself wondering about her life, which suddenly seems so fake. She concentrates hard trying to remember her parents and her childhood, all she can recall is the dark shadow of the wizard Borel. In fact, he continues to fill her thoughts – more and more each day.
